Gome awards creative business to JWT Beijing

BEIJING - Gome, one of China’s largest electrical appliance retailer Gome has handed its creative account to JWT Beijing.

JWT Beijing will not only help Gome build their brand, but will also provide more effective and precise marketing activities based on the practical needs for sales and marketing for Gome and its sub-brands, Dazhong and Yongle.

Andy Xu, GM of JWT Beijing commented that as Chinese consumers become more mature and diversified, innovative marketing tools and brand differentiation will become increasingly important in retaining and attracting consumers.

Gome has been operating in China for over 20 years, and now has more than 1,400 stores throughout the country.

JWT Beijing also secured  Renren.com and Noumi.com creative account this month.
